Biography

This Los Angeles-based songwriter and cabaret singer is probably best known for her song "The Rose," a hit in 1979 for Bette Midler. McBroom has also appeared on stage in "Jacques Brel Is Alive and Well" and "See Saw," and also tours regularly. Her debut album, Growing Up in Hollywood with Lincoln Mayorga, was a best-seller for the prestigious Sheffield Labs label, as was her followup, West of Oz. ~ All Music Guide, All Music Guide
